php怎么连接数据库文件夹里

不及物动词 其他 95

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    要连接数据库文件夹,你需要使用PHP的数据库扩展,如MySQLi或PDO。下面是连接数据库文件夹的步骤:

    1. 首先,确保你已经安装了相应的数据库扩展。如果你使用的是MySQL,你可以安装MySQLi扩展。如果你使用的是其他类型的数据库(如Oracle、PostgreSQL等),你可以选择相应的扩展。

    2. 在PHP代码中,使用以下语法来连接数据库文件夹:

    “`php
    connect_error) {
    die(“连接失败:” . $conn->connect_error);
    }

    echo “连接成功”;
    ?>
    “`

    请注意替换上面的`$servername`、`$username`、`$password`和`$dbname`变量为你具体的数据库服务器名称、用户名、密码和数据库名称。

    3. 连接成功后,你可以使用PHP的数据库函数来执行SQL查询和操作数据库文件夹。以下是一个简单的示例:

    “`php
    query($sql);

    if ($result->num_rows > 0) {
    // 输出查询结果
    while($row = $result->fetch_assoc()) {
    echo “ID: ” . $row[“id”]. ” – 名字: ” . $row[“name”]. ” – 邮箱: ” . $row[“email”]. “
    “;
    }
    } else {
    echo “没有结果”;
    }

    // 关闭连接
    $conn->close();
    ?>
    “`

    上述代码中,我们运行了一个简单的查询并输出了结果。

    总结:要连接数据库文件夹,你需要使用适当的数据库扩展,并使用相应的连接参数。一旦连接成功,你可以使用PHP的数据库函数来执行SQL查询和操作数据库文件夹。

    2年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    要将PHP连接到数据库文件夹,首先需要确保已经建立了数据库文件夹并设置了正确的权限。接下来,可以使用以下步骤来连接数据库文件夹:

    1. 使用PHP内置的MySQLi或PDO扩展连接数据库:PHP提供了几种连接数据库的扩展,其中最常用的是MySQLi和PDO。可以根据自己的需求选择其中之一。
    – 使用MySQLi扩展连接数据库文件夹:使用以下代码示例连接数据库文件夹。

    “`php
    connect_error) {
    die(“连接失败: ” . $conn->connect_error);
    } else {
    echo “连接成功”;
    }
    ?>
    “`

    – 使用PDO扩展连接数据库文件夹:使用以下代码示例连接数据库文件夹。

    “`php
    setAttribute(PDO::ATTR_ERRMODE, PDO::ERRMODE_EXCEPTION);
    echo “连接成功”;
    } catch(PDOException $e) {
    echo “连接失败: ” . $e->getMessage();
    }
    ?>
    “`

    2. 确保数据库文件夹路径正确:在连接数据库时,必须指定正确的数据库文件夹路径。请确保提供的路径是准确无误的,可以使用绝对路径或相对路径。如果使用绝对路径,需要确认服务器中文件系统的目录结构。

    3. 检查数据库服务器信息:确保提供正确的数据库服务器名、用户名和密码。这些信息应与数据库服务器的配置相匹配,以便正确访问数据库文件夹。

    4. 验证数据库文件夹权限:确保数据库文件夹具有足够的权限,以便PHP脚本可以访问和操作其中的文件。通常,数据库文件夹需要具有适当的读写权限,以便能够创建、读取和修改数据库文件。

    5. 测试连接:使用以上步骤连接数据库文件夹后,使用一些简单的查询语句来测试连接是否成功。例如,可以尝试从数据库中选择一些数据并将其显示在网页上。

    这些步骤将帮助你成功地将PHP连接到数据库文件夹并进行数据库操作。

    2年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    连接数据库文件夹是指使用PHP代码连接并访问数据库文件夹中的数据库文件。在PHP中,可以使用MySQLi或PDO扩展来实现数据库连接。下面我将介绍使用MySQLi扩展连接数据库文件夹的操作流程。

    以下是连接数据库文件夹的步骤:

    1. 创建一个MySQLi连接对象,并传入数据库主机名、用户名、密码和要连接的数据库名。示例代码如下:

    “`php
    $servername = “localhost”;
    $username = “root”;
    $password = “password”;
    $dbname = “database_folder”;

    // 创建连接
    $conn = new mysqli($servername, $username, $password, $dbname);

    // 检测连接是否成功
    if ($conn->connect_error) {
    die(“连接失败: ” . $conn->connect_error);
    }
    echo “连接成功”;
    “`

    在这个示例中,`$servername`是数据库主机名,通常是本地主机,`$username`和`$password`是登录数据库的用户名和密码,`$dbname`是要连接的数据库名。`$conn`是创建的连接对象。

    2. 如果要连接到存储在数据库文件夹中的数据库文件,首先需要确定数据库文件的路径。在连接之前,可以使用`scandir()`函数获取数据库文件夹中的文件列表,然后遍历找到数据库文件的路径。示例代码如下:

    “`php
    $database_folder = “/path/to/database/folder/”;
    $files = scandir($database_folder);

    foreach ($files as $file) {
    if (is_file($database_folder . $file)) {
    $db_file = $file;
    break;
    }
    }
    “`

    在这个示例中,`$database_folder`是数据库文件夹的路径,`scandir()`函数将返回文件夹中的文件列表。然后使用`foreach`循环遍历文件列表,使用`is_file()`函数检查每个文件是否为文件,找到第一个文件后将其路径存储在`$db_file`变量中。

    3. 在连接数据库之前,我们需要设置MySQLi对象的`local_infile`属性为`true`,以允许从文件中导入数据到数据库。示例代码如下:

    “`php
    $conn->options(MYSQLI_OPT_LOCAL_INFILE, true);
    “`

    4. 现在我们可以使用`$db_file`变量的值来指定数据库文件的路径,并将其传递给MySQLi连接对象的`real_connect()`方法。示例代码如下:

    “`php
    $conn->real_connect($servername, $username, $password, $dbname, null, null, null, MYSQLI_CLIENT_LOCAL_FILES);
    “`

    在这个示例中,`$db_file`变量的值被传递给`real_connect()`方法的第五个参数,该参数用于指定数据库文件的路径。`MYSQLI_CLIENT_LOCAL_FILES`常量被用于告诉MySQLi连接对象从本地文件系统中读取文件。

    5. 最后,关闭连接。在完成对数据库的操作后,应该关闭连接以释放资源。示例代码如下:

    “`php
    $conn->close();
    “`

    这是PHP中连接数据库文件夹的基本流程。你可以根据需要进一步扩展和优化代码。

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部